Corporations will be the First Target in Workforce Misclassification Enforcement

Corporations first targets in workforce misclassificationAs the government continues to clamp down on misclassified employees, the corporations will be the first called upon.  Sheer efficiencies pushes the government agencies to go after the corporations versus the employees themselves first.  Why not pursue one company instead of hundreds of employees?  Plus the government looks better chasing the greedy companies versus the workers. 
 
If names like Raytheon, Enterprise Rent-A-Car and Ecolab are being tapped, is stands to reason your firm could be next.  Are you protected?

High-Profile California Cases Draw Attention to Employee Misclassification

Recent lawsuits filed in California courts are highlighting the oft-ignored issue of employee misclassification.

April 24, 2011 /24-7PressRelease/ -- High-Profile California Cases Draw Attention to Employee Misclassification

Recent lawsuits filed in California courts against Franklin American Mortgage Company, Raytheon, Enterprise Rent-A-Car and Ecolab are highlighting the often ignored issue of employee misclassification. Read the full article here...
